1
continue to exist or stay
To still be in a place or in the same condition.
用法パターン:
[someone/something] remain(s) [somewhere/in a state]
よくある間違い:
Learners sometimes confuse 'remain' with 'stay' in informal speech, but 'remain' is more formal and often used for states or conditions, not just physical presence.

2
be left after removal or use
To be what is left after other things are gone or used.
用法パターン:
[something] remain(s) after [something]

4
parts left over
The pieces that are left after most of something is gone.

remain to be seen
1/ɹɪmˈeɪn tə bˈi sˈin/
fixed phrase
uncertain future outcome
We do not know yet what will happen or be true.
例文
- It remains to be seen whether the plan will work.
- Whether he will accept the offer remains to be seen.
